How to Find the Truncated Mean in SQL

The truncated mean is an average over a set obtained after you actually ignore the highest and lowest numbers. For example: given a set of the three numbers 100, 200 and 300, the "average" would be 200. We would add 100, 200, and 300 then divide by the number of...
